Property Report
This 51 square meter end-terrace house in Cliffe, Rochester, was built before 1900 and has a floor area of 51 square meters. It features mostly secondary glazing and has a current energy rating of 'E'. The property has a mains gas heating system and mains gas as its main fuel source. The current energy consumption is 357 units per year, and the potential energy consumption is 68 units per year. The property has been sold for £180,000 in 2018.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 646 out of 999.
